Steak with Potato Chips and Broccoli Seed Salad
Ready in 30 minutes
• Serves 4-5

Tender steak and thick cut fries for your Thursday night!
Ingredients
POTATO CHIPS
- 600g potatoes, scrubbed and cut into 1cm-thick chips
BROCCOLI SEED SALAD
- 1 head broccoli
- ¼ red onion (optional, adults)
- ¾ bag baby spinach leaves
- 2 spring onions, green part only (discard white part)
- 1 carrot
- 1 avocado
- 60g GF sunflower seeds and chopped cranberries
- 50g GF lemon aioli
STEAK
- 1 tablespoon butter (optional)
- 550g beef rump steaks (at room temperature)
TO SERVE
- GF tomato or BBQ sauce (optional)
Steps
-
oven to 230°C. Line an oven tray with baking paper. Bring a full kettle to the boil. Preheat BBQ hot plate or grill to high (if using).
-
Toss chips with a drizzle of olive oil on prepared tray. Season with salt and pepper and roast for about 25 minutes, until golden. Turn once during cooking.
-
While chips are cooking, prepare salad. Cut broccoli into small florets and finely slice stalk. Set aside in a small, heat-proof bowl. Finely dice red onion (if using); roughly chop spinach; thinly slice spring onions on an angle; grate carrot; dice avocado 2cm.
-
Place onion (if using), spinach, spring onions, carrot and avocado into a large bowl and toss to combine.
-
Cover broccoli with boiling water, cover with a plate and leave for 5–6 minutes, until bright green and tender. Drain well and place in bowl with prepared salad vegetables, along with sunflower seed and cranberry mix and aioli. Toss to combine and season to taste with salt and pepper. Set aside.
-
Heat a drizzle of oil and butter (if using) in a large fry-pan on high heat. Pat beef dry with paper towels and season with salt and pepper. Cook for 2–3 minutes each side for medium-rare (depending on thickness), or until cooked to your liking. Set aside to rest, covered with foil, for 2–3 minutes before slicing thickly against the grain.
-
Divide potato chips and slices of steak between plates. Serve broccoli seed salad and tomato or BBQ sauce (if using) on the side.
